When first setting up a website, everyone's initial goal is
traffic generation. After all, what's the point of having a website if no one
ever visits it? All too often, though, people design a website and begin
achieving a decent amount of traffic - but fail to plan beyond that point.
Simply pulling in high levels of traffic to a website is far from the be all,
end all of website creation. There is a lot more to consider before you can
have a truly successful online presence.
The Importance Of Conversion Rates
The performance of your website can be much more effectively gauged by taking
its conversion rate into consideration. Good conversion rates are represented
by different things for different websites; if your site's primary goal is
sales, for instance, a successful conversion rate would signify that a decent
percentage of your site's visitors ultimately make a purchase. On the other
hand, if you run a discussion board, a good conversation rate might mean that
the majority of your website's visitors register to participate in it.
While you might see your traffic numbers steadily increasing, a big warning
sign would be little change in your site's conversion rate. This usually means
that, while people are being drawn to the site via search engines and other
means, your site is not designed properly to achieve certain, important goals.
Just because a lot of people visit your site does not mean it is successful; in
many cases, your site might simply be a jumping off point to other destinations
on the web - and hardly worth your time.
Factors Affecting Conversion Rates
Various things contribute to the success - or lack thereof - of your site's
conversion rate. A site that is easy to navigate, for example, tends to appeal
to more people who then participate properly and boost the rate significantly.
Sites that are poorly designed and lead to many dead ends or meaningless pages
tend to confuse visitors, prompting them to leave as quickly as they arrived -
and before making that all important purchase, or registering for your
services.
Also, some website owners spend so much time achieving decent rankings on the
search engines that they lose sight of the fact that their content is
incredibly important. Nothing irks Internet browsers more than being directed
to a site purportedly about, say, California real estate - only to discover
that the actual content is merely fluff, or that the real focus of the site is
more specifically condo rentals or something similar. In other words, the
content must reflect what is being marketed, and it needs to be fresh and
entertaining enough to keep your visitors happy - and coming back.
